Great Pacific Marathon of Mazatlan breaks records

Mazatlan Sinaloa.- The Great Pacific Marathon of Mazatlan every year breaks a record and puts the name of Sinaloa very high, in addition to being a very good promotion for this tourist destination, said Governor Quirino Ordaz Coppel, giving next to Mrs. Rosy Fuentes the start of this sports party in this port, in its 21st edition, in which about 12 thousand athletes from Mexico and various countries participated.

“This Marathon really is better every year, it is a great event of national and international promotion that puts the name of our state very high, in addition to people enjoying it, because it is a unique experience and we are pleased to see the joy and enthusiasm of the participants and of the families that go out to encourage the athletes, ”said the governor.

Quirino Ordaz stressed that being the host of such events is a great pleasure to see how they develop, as more people come every year and make the name of Sinaloa resonate, which contributes to strengthening so that more tourism and More investment

The state leader in the company of his wife, the president of the state DIF System, participated in this race, which he said is a very inclusive sporting event, because people with different abilities participate, which are an example to follow; In addition to this sporting party allows to boost and strengthen the sport.

In this edition of 2019, more than 12 thousand athletes participate, both in the Half Marathon and Marathon, 21 and 42 kilometers respectively, among which are runners from Kenya, Canada, the US and Mexico, among others.

It should be noted that this morning the wheelchair race, the Crutches and Visual Weakers, and the Alegría race were also held; where children with different abilities participate. And yesterday, Saturday, there were children’s races and the 5 and 10 kilometer test.

For his part, the president of the Administrative Council of the Marathon, José Antonio Toledo Ortiz, said that the Grand Marathon is a way to invite people who take care of themselves physically to have a fuller life and realize the importance of what is that the physical exercise.

“For Mazatlan, it is a city lifestyle, in addition to leaving a good economic spill for the tourism and commerce sector,” he said.

They accompanied the state leader to start this race, Paola Moncayo Leyva, director of the Sinaloense Sports Institute; the secretary of Tourism, Óscar Pérez Barros; as well as the director of the Municipal Sports Institute of Mazatlan, Humberto Álvarez, among other special guests.
